The research backs this up too. Still see way too many protocols that limit patient to NWB or TDWB for 4-6 weeks and only 90 degrees of flexion. Had another doc today recommend that and it drives me crazy!
Trust me, for a typical ACL/meniscus repair, PROM beyond 90 degrees with the patient seated at the edge of the table is much more beneficial to the patient than limiting ROM to 90 degrees for 4-6 weeks. Convince me otherwise
These old school protocols of limited WB and 90 degrees flexion only hurt the patient
